Understanding the Challenge: Aging with HIV in Asian Communities

Asian seniors living with HIV face multiple layers of difficulty. In many Asian cultures, issues surrounding sexuality, aging, and HIV are still taboo. Older adults are often expected to lead quiet, solitary lives, and the idea of dating, especially after 60, is not widely encouraged.

In traditional communities, stigma around HIV can be intense, making it difficult for seniors to disclose their status without fear of being ostracized. At the same time, there is limited access to dating platforms specifically designed for older adults living with HIV. Cultural expectations often demand silence and endurance rather than open emotional expression, making it even harder for seniors to seek companionship. Moreover, some seniors face language and technological barriers, which can make navigating dating websites intimidating or confusing.

Despite medical advancements that allow people with HIV to live long and healthy lives, emotional health and social connection remain critical areas of concern. This is precisely where PositiveSingles plays a transformative role.

Dating Tips for Asian HIV-Positive Seniors: Embrace New Beginnings

Start with honesty and kindness – Whether you’re disclosing your HIV status or simply introducing yourself, lead with compassion and sincerity.

Take it slow – Love doesn’t need to happen overnight. Build trust through conversation, shared values, and mutual understanding.

Don’t fear rejection – Not everyone will understand your journey, but that’s okay. The right person will see your strength, not your status.

Use the forums – PositiveSingles has active community forums where you can seek advice, share stories, and get support from others on a similar path.

Protect your privacy – Take your time revealing personal information. Use the app’s privacy settings to control your visibility and safety.
